Since its origin in 1954, Topflight Elite Training & Charter Services, formerly known as the Canadian Helicopters School of Advanced Flight Training, has established a world-renowned reputation for the caliber of its training programs. Located in British Columbia, Topflight offers mountain and advanced flight training. As part of Topflight; you’ll contribute to an important School of Advanced Flight Training while enjoying permanent, meaningful, and stable work with room to grow. Following our successful bid on the Alberta NVIS Forestry contract, we are expanding our operational team and are seeking experienced NVIS pilots to support night forestry operations on the Airbus H125 in Alberta. * Act as a pilot as per operation standard. * Any other responsibility related to the position. ## Qualifications * Must hold a valid Transport Canada Commercial Rotary-wing Licence. * Canadian Pilot Licence - Helicopter (CPL-H) or ATPL (H) required. * Must hold the authorization to work in Canada, this position is not available for sponsorship. * NVIS endorsement with recent operational experience * Experience on the Airbus H125 (preferred) * Forestry, utility, or night‑operations experience considered a strong asset * Valid Category 1 Medical * Ability to work a 2‑and‑2 rotational schedule * Strong safety culture, professionalism, and crew resource management skills * Good communication skills (English); French is an asset * Must live in the assigned area or be willing to relocate to the assigned area. ## Additional Information Status: Contractual Schedule: 2 weeks on / 2 weeks off Remuneration: Competitive salary according to experience.
